-
公开(公告)号:DE112011103561T5
公开(公告)日:2013-08-08
申请号:DE112011103561
申请日:2011-12-12
Applicant: IBM
Inventor: VERPLANKEN FABRICE JEAN , CALVIGNAC JEAN , ABEL FRANCOIS , CHANG CHIH-JEN , PHILIPPE DAMON
Abstract: Die Erfindung stellt einen Netzwerkprozessor bereit, der einen Parser aufweist, wobei der Parser funktionsmäßig in der Lage ist, in einer normalen Betriebsart oder in einer Wiederholungs-Betriebsart zu arbeiten, wobei der Parser in der normalen Betriebsart wenigstens eine erste Regel in einem ersten bzw. einem zweiten Arbeitszyklus lädt und ausführt, wobei der Parser in der Wiederholungs-Betriebsart betrieben werden kann, um einen Wiederholungsbefehl wiederholt auszuführen, wobei die Ausführung jeder Wiederholung einem Arbeitszyklus entspricht.
-
公开(公告)号:DE112011101822T5
公开(公告)日:2013-03-14
申请号:DE112011101822
申请日:2011-05-25
Applicant: IBM
Inventor: ABEL FRANCOIS , GUSAT MIRCEA , MINKENBERG CYRIEL J A
IPC: G06F15/173 , G06F17/50 , H04L45/60
Abstract: Die Erfindung betrifft eine Schaltverbindungseinheit (Si,j), die geeignet ist, Teile eines Computerverbindungsnetzwerks zu verbinden und N Eingabeanschlüsse (Ia–Ih) und N Ausgabeanschlüsse (Oa–Oh) aufweist, wobei die Einheit geeignet ist, Datenpakete mithilfe von direkten Kreuzungspunkten (CPx,y) zu routen, wobei die direkten Kreuzungspunkte dazu konfiguriert sind, dem Konnektivitätsbedarf des Computerverbindungsnetzwerks entsprechend direkte Konnektivität zwischen jedem der N Eingabeanschlüsse und nur einem Teilsatz m
-
公开(公告)号:AT438976T
公开(公告)日:2009-08-15
申请号:AT06795751
申请日:2006-08-23
Applicant: IBM
Inventor: MINKENBERG CYRIEL , ABEL FRANCOIS , SCHIATTARELLA ENRICO
-
公开(公告)号:DE60302045T2
公开(公告)日:2006-07-20
申请号:DE60302045
申请日:2003-02-27
Applicant: IBM
Inventor: ABEL FRANCOIS , BENNER ALAN , DITTMANN GERO , HERKERSDORF ANDREAS
IPC: H04L12/801 , H04L12/803 , H04L12/851 , H04L29/08
Abstract: A method and systems for dynamically distributing packet flows over multiple network processing means and recombining packet flows after processing while keeping packet order even for traffic wherein an individual flow exceeds the performance capabilities of a single network processing means is disclosed. After incoming packets have been analyzed to identify the flow the packets are parts of, the sequenced load balancer of the invention dynamically distributes packets to the connected independent network processors. A balance history is created per flow and updated each time a packet of the flow is received and/or transmitted. Each balance history memorizes, in time order, the identifier of network processor having handled packets of the flow and the associated number of processed packets. Processed packets are then transmitted back to a high-speed link or memorized to be transmitted back to the high-speed link later, depending upon the current status of the balance history.
-
-
-